Salto de línea en PHP: Cómo realizarlo de manera efectiva

En el desarrollo de aplicaciones web utilizando PHP, es común encontrarnos con la necesidad de realizar saltos de línea en diferentes situaciones. Ya sea para mostrar contenido en una página web, para imprimir datos en un archivo de texto o para enviar un correo electrónico formateado, saber cómo realizar un salto de línea correctamente es fundamental.

¿Qué es un salto de línea en PHP?

Un salto de línea se refiere al cambio de línea dentro de un bloque de texto o código. Es utilizado para organizar visualmente el contenido, haciendo que cada nueva línea comience en un punto distinto, facilitando su lectura y comprensión.

En PHP, existen diferentes formas de realizar un salto de línea, dependiendo del contexto en el que estemos trabajando.

Salto de línea en HTML

Si estamos generando contenido HTML dinámicamente con PHP, podemos utilizar la etiqueta <br> para realizar un salto de línea. Al colocar esta etiqueta en el código PHP, el navegador interpretará que debe cambiar de línea al mostrar el contenido en el navegador.

Por ejemplo, si queremos mostrar un saludo con un salto de línea en HTML utilizando PHP, podríamos usar el siguiente código:

<?php
    $saludo = "¡Hola Mundo!<br>Bienvenidos a mi página web.";
    echo $saludo;
?>

Al ejecutar este código, el navegador mostrará el texto "¡Hola Mundo!" en una línea y "Bienvenidos a mi página web." en la siguiente.

Salto de línea en un archivo de texto

Si estamos escribiendo datos en un archivo de texto utilizando PHP, podemos utilizar el carácter de escape "n" para realizar un salto de línea.

Por ejemplo, si queremos guardar en un archivo de texto el contenido en líneas separadas, podríamos utilizar el siguiente código:

<?php
    $archivo = fopen("miarchivo.txt", "w") or die("Error al abrir el archivo.");
    $contenido = "Línea 1nLínea 2nLínea 3";
    fwrite($archivo, $contenido);
    fclose($archivo);
?>

Al abrir el archivo "miarchivo.txt", encontraríamos el contenido separado por líneas:

Línea 1
Línea 2
Línea 3

Salto de línea en un correo electrónico

Si estamos enviando un correo electrónico formateado utilizando PHP, podemos utilizar la etiqueta HTML <br> dentro del contenido del correo para realizar un salto de línea. Esto permitirá que el correo electrónico se visualice correctamente en el cliente de correo del destinatario.

Por ejemplo, si queremos enviar un correo de saludo con un salto de línea en el cuerpo utilizando PHP, podríamos utilizar el siguiente código:

<?php
    $para = "[email protected]";
    $asunto = "Saludo con salto de línea";
    $mensaje = "¡Hola!<br><br>Espero que te encuentres bien.<br>Saludos, mi nombre";
    $cabeceras = "From: [email protected]";
    mail($para, $asunto, $mensaje, $cabeceras);
?>

Al recibir este correo electrónico, el destinatario verá el contenido con los saltos de línea correctamente formateados, facilitando su lectura.

Preguntas frecuentes

¿Puedo utilizar ‘rn’ en lugar de ‘n’ para realizar un salto de línea en un archivo de texto?

Sí, puedes utilizar ‘rn’ en lugar de ‘n’ para realizar un salto de línea en un archivo de texto. Esto es especialmente útil si deseas que el archivo sea compatible con diferentes sistemas operativos, ya que algunos (como Windows) reconocen ‘rn’ como un salto de línea válido.

¿Puedo realizar un salto de línea sin utilizar etiquetas HTML en un correo electrónico con PHP?

Sí, puedes realizar un salto de línea sin utilizar etiquetas HTML en un correo electrónico con PHP. Puedes utilizar el carácter de escape "rn" dentro del contenido del correo para realizar un salto de línea. Por ejemplo:

$mensaje = "¡Hola!rnrnEspero que te encuentres bien.rnSaludos, mi nombre";

El correo electrónico será visualizado correctamente en el cliente de correo del destinatario, con los saltos de línea adecuados.

¿Cuándo debo utilizar un salto de línea?

Debes utilizar un salto de línea siempre que desees separar visualmente líneas de texto o código. Esto es especialmente útil en casos como la generación de contenido HTML dinámico, la escritura de datos en archivos de texto o el envío de correos electrónicos que requieran un formato específico.

Recuerda que utilizar saltos de línea adecuadamente mejora la legibilidad y organización de tu código y contenido, facilitando el mantenimiento y comprensión del mismo.

Con estas opciones, ahora tienes el conocimiento necesario para realizar saltos de línea en PHP de manera efectiva en diferentes contextos. ¡Utiliza esta herramienta a tu favor para mejorar la presentación y claridad de tu código y contenido web!

Facebook
Twitter
Email
Print

Deja una respuesta

Tu dirección de correo electrónico no será publicada. Los campos obligatorios están marcados con *

es_ESSpanish